Archives pour l'étiquette Google app

Synchroniser vos boites imap avec Gmail après migration vers Google App grâce à l’aide de imapsync

Migration des comptes emails avec imapsync

Pour migrer les emails des différents compte et des différents nom de domaine j’au utilisé imapsync. Après lecture du man et des doc vous trouverez en exemple ci dessous quelques lignes de commande.

De Courrier-Imap à Gmail

imapsync \ --host1 localhost --user1 LOGINUSER --passfile1 .<span style="color: #000000; font-weight: bold;">/</span>charles1 \ --host2 imap.gmail.com --user2 LOGINUSER<span style="color: #000000; font-weight: bold;">@</span>karlesnine.com --passfile1 .<span style="color: #000000; font-weight: bold;">/</span>charles1 \ --ssl2 --noauthmd5 --useheader <span style="color: #ff0000;">'Message-Id'</span>  --skipsize --syncinternaldates   --dry

De Ms Exchange à Gmail via une box linux

imapsync --host1 EXCHANGEHOST --user1 LOGINUSER --authuser1 LOGINUSER --authmech1 LOGIN --passfile1 <span style="color: #000000; font-weight: bold;">/</span>root<span style="color: #000000; font-weight: bold;">/</span>PASSWORDFILE.txt  \ --host2 imap.gmail.com --user2 <span style="color: #ff0000;">'LOGINUSER@karlesnine.com'</span> --authuser2 <span style="color: #ff0000;">'LOGINUSER@karlesnine.com'</span> \ --authmech2 LOGIN --passfile2 <span style="color: #000000; font-weight: bold;">/</span>root<span style="color: #000000; font-weight: bold;">/</span>PASSWORDFILE.txt \ --ssl2 --noauthmd5 --useheader <span style="color: #ff0000;">'Message-Id'</span>  --skipsize --syncinternaldates  --dry

Testé à sec

Pensé à retirer l’option de test des lignes de commande précédente pour effectivement synchronisé vos boites emails.

--dry

Migration DNS nécéssaire pour utiliser Google App avec votre nom de domaine

Changement de Service Email avec Google Apps

Google Apps Édition Standard est gratuit pour les utilisations non commercial (association, famille, club ..). J’ai donc basculer les services emails de mes différents noms de domaines dessus. J’en ai profité pour configuré et proposé à mes utilisateurs les service d’agenda et de chat avec gtalk.

Configuration DNS

J’ai suivis les instructions googles pour la configuration des records DNS. Rien de difficile ou de particulier la documentation est claire. voici le fichier Zone DNS, attention au saut de ligne c’est juste pour la présentation.

_jabber._tcp 28800 IN SRV 20 0 5269 xmpp-server4.l.google.com. _jabber._tcp 28800 IN SRV 20 0 5269 xmpp-server3.l.google.com. _jabber._tcp 28800 IN SRV 20 0 5269 xmpp-server2.l.google.com. _jabber._tcp 28800 IN SRV 20 0 5269 xmpp-server1.l.google.com. _jabber._tcp 28800 IN SRV 5 0 5269 xmpp-server.l.google.com. _xmpp-server._tcp 28800 IN SRV 20 0 5269 xmpp-server4.l.google.com. _xmpp-server._tcp 28800 IN SRV 20 0 5269 xmpp-server3.l.google.com. _xmpp-server._tcp 28800 IN SRV 20 0 5269 xmpp-server2.l.google.com. _xmpp-server._tcp 28800 IN SRV 20 0 5269 xmpp-server1.l.google.com. _xmpp-server._tcp 28800 IN SRV 5 0 5269 xmpp-server.l.google.com. &nbsp; @ 28800 IN MX 5 ASPMX3.GOOGLEMAIL.COM. @ 28800 IN MX 5 ASPMX2.GOOGLEMAIL.COM. @ 28800 IN MX 3 ALT2.ASPMX.L.GOOGLE.COM. @ 28800 IN MX 3 ALT1.ASPMX.L.GOOGLE.COM. @ 28800 IN MX 1 ASPMX.L.GOOGLE.COM. @ 3600 IN A 193.19.211.131 &nbsp; www 3600 IN A 193.19.211.131. * 3600 IN CNAME www.karlesnine.com. &nbsp; @ 28800 IN TXT v=spf1 a ptr include:aspmx.googlemail.com ~all webmail 3600 IN CNAME ghs.google.com. agenda 3600 IN CNAME ghs.google.com.

La seul particularité non documenté est la création d’un record spf aka Sender Policy Framework qui donne autorité à mes serveurs ayant une entré DNS de type @A record et aux serveurs google. Voici le résultat pour mon domaine, cela fonctionne impeccablement.

@ 28800 IN TXT v=spf1 a ptr include:aspmx.googlemail.com ~all